Defending Big Sky Conference champions Northern Arizona have unveiled their 2026 women’s volleyball schedule, with the Lumberjacks set to face a demanding non-conference slate before beginning their quest for a second straight league title.
Coming off a stellar 2025 campaign in which they finished 23-7 overall and 13-3 in conference play, the Lumberjacks will open their new season from August 28-30 at the Ole Miss Invitational in Mississippi. Northern Arizona will take on Southeastern Louisiana, hosts Ole Miss, and LMU in its opening tournament before returning home for another strong weekend of competition.
Busy Non-Conference Schedule
The Lumberjacks will then host the Mountain View Classic in Flagstaff, welcoming UC San Diego, North Dakota, and Utah Valley. The non-conference campaign also features road trips to tournaments hosted by Arizona and Grand Canyon, giving the defending champions valuable tests ahead of league play.
Big Sky Title Defence Begins in September
Northern Arizona opens its Big Sky Conference campaign on September 24, with conference action stretching through November. The Lumberjacks will once again face every league opponent home and away as they aim to retain the regular-season crown.
The team will also enjoy home-court advantage at the Big Sky Volleyball Championship, scheduled for November 23-25 in Flagstaff after earning hosting rights by winning last season’s regular-season title.
High Expectations After Breakthrough Season
Northern Arizona enters the 2026 season with confidence after dominating at home in 2025, finishing unbeaten at Rolle Activity Center while avoiding a straight-set defeat all year. With another balanced schedule and the conference tournament on home soil, the Lumberjacks will be aiming to build on last season’s success and make a deeper run in the NCAA postseason.
